Harry Dean 1941 - better image, if this is, in fact, the right Harry Dean

I don't know if "Fairmont" was a school team or a semi-pro team or what, exactly... searching the name "Harry Dean" at bb-ref returns four players, none of which ever played for a minor league team at "Fairmont."

There is some resemblance to the present facepack image (included here for reference), so I'll offer this for more expert opinion.
I'm pretty skeptical about this one. The photo most likely shows (unknown) Dean, who pitched for the 1928 Fairmont (WV) Black Diamonds. Dean 1941 would have been 13 at the time. That was the only record I could find of a player whose last name is "Dean" or "Deane" playing for a Fairmont team.
